sam’s was our favorite hole-in-the-wall during our visit to seaside, we actually came back a couple times to sit in the lounge with Androtti (hope that’s spelt right), Andy for short ! their clam chowder is so tasty, and the perfect consistency — not too thick, but still rich. I was also highly impressed by their house-battered halibut & chips (hoping that by the next time we visit you will have incorporated english-style chips into that dish to make it even better!).. point is, this place has killer food !! oh, and one of very few bars that actually stocks QUALITY ginger beer, honestly I had the best gin mule that I’ve ever had at sam’s !! very relaxed atmosphere, felt super comfortable the whole time, great service, great food, and really awesome crowd for bar conversation ! oh, and I noticed they had a main dining room to accommodate families, and those who wanted to have a nice sit down meal, so they really covered all bases at this establishment.

thank you guys for making us feel so welcome in seaside, definitely recommending you in the future &...

I've been going to Sam's since childhood, and now while bringing my own child in on Friday, the experience was very different.

It had been about 3 years or so since I'd been to Seaside, so I hadn't been since the change in ownership. I was a little worried when I saw the new signs, but inside didn't look much different (except clean with new lights!).

The waitress (I'm so sorry I didn't catch her name, but she said she's s been there 20 years and I remembered her from her musical notes, was so nice and told us about the change after I was noticeably excited about all of the new changes. (Delicious gluten-free buns and the clams are made in wine now instead of beer!!!!) She was so helpful and quick helping me get my little one settled and happy and had just made fresh coffee, so extra bonus!

I had the cheeseburger and it was fantastic. Their fries are as greasy as ever and soooo good and everything was just the perfect meal to end our short trip before having to head home.

With so many places closing, I'm so happy to see...

Fun little adult joint tucked away on the main street near the arcades, gift shops and candy store. "Head to the back of the restaurant" and you will find a bar and lottery machines as well as some cold beers on tap and some other spirits to embibe on. We had a couple of beverages to wet our whistle after strolling around SEASIDE taking in the tourist attractions, and relaxed away from yelling kids and arcade bells. It was quaint and our bartender was attentive but not overbearing. We shared some chili fries that were yummy. We saw a couple sitting at the bar who I also happened to run into again later at Astoria Brewing...great minds think alike I guess. This place is definitely worth stopping into, even if you want just a shot of whiskey or a cold brew!

The food is delicious, the staff is friendly. Kid-friendly, kids menu. 3 portioned pieces of Mouth-watering Fresh Halibut in the Fish and Chips, generally. The check is always right, less than the other restaurants nearby. This place also does some incredible things for the kids in the community, like passing out vouchers for free food on Broadway! The coleslaw is delicious and the tasty drinks are right on par, almost like a former bartender is serving up the drinks! It's kind of hard to notice their sign on the west end of Broadway, keep your eyes peeled.

Cozy little cafe on the boardwalk. kid friendly - as you are seated at the table there is a HUGE white paper with crayons that kids can use their creativity while waiting for meal. We had the 3 piece cod, French dip, bowl of chowder and a bacon burger with garbage fries. It's hard to find good clam chowder at the beaches here but this place had a decent bowl and good pricing. I would visit again. Overall food was good and staff very friendly and attentive.
